NEW ALBANY, Ohio, Feb. 29, 2016 -- February 29, 2016 – Bob Evans Farms, Inc. (NASDAQ:BOBE) today announced that President and Chief Executive Officer, Saed Mohseni, Chief Administrative and Chief Financial Officer, Mark Hood, and Vice President of Investor Relations, Scott Taggart, will present at three upcoming conferences.
- UBS Global Consumer Conference in Boston at 1:00 p.m. (Eastern Time), Wednesday, March 9, 2016, at the Four Seasons Hotel.
- Bank of America Merrill Lynch 2016 Consumer & Retail Tech Conference in New York City at 10:30 a.m. (Eastern Time), Tuesday, March 15, 2016, at the Lotte New York Palace Hotel.
- Telsey Advisory Group’s 8th Annual Spring Consumer Conference in New York City at 2:05 p.m. (Eastern Time), Tuesday, March 22, 2016, at the Intercontinental Times Square.
A live audio webcast of each conference will be available on the Company’s investor relations web site at http://investors.bobevans.com/events.cfm. A replay of the webcasts will also be available on the site.
About Bob Evans Farms, Inc.
Bob Evans Farms, Inc. owns and operates full-service restaurants under the Bob Evans Restaurants brand name. At the end of the second fiscal quarter (October 23, 2015), Bob Evans Restaurants owned and operated 547 family restaurants in 18 states, primarily in the Midwest, mid-Atlantic and Southeast regions of the United States. Bob Evans Farms, Inc., through its BEF Foods segment, is also a leading producer and distributor of refrigerated side dishes, pork sausage and a variety of refrigerated and frozen convenience food items under the Bob Evans and Owens brand names.
